WebRetinal hemorrhages in infancy are believed to be a cardinal sign of NAI. They may occur in up to 89% of infants with NAI. 1 They may result from direct head trauma or the acceleration and deceleration forces generated by the shaking of the head. Web11 mrt. 2024 · A hematoma is generally defined as a collection of blood outside of blood vessels. It occurs because the wall of a blood vessel (artery, vein, or capillary) has been damaged, and blood has leaked into tissues where it does not belong. Web16 mei 2024 · Subconjunctival hemorrhage is when one or more blood spots appear on the white of your eye. The eye’s conjunctiva contains a lot of tiny blood vessels that can break. If they break, blood leaks between the … WebSubconjunctival hemorrhage is the term for a broken blood vessel on the surface of the eye. The clear membrane that lines the inside of the eyelid and covers the white of the eye is called the conjunctiva. It has many very small blood vessels that break easily. When a break happens, blood can leak under the conjunctiva.

Webhematoma. [ he″mah-to´mah] A localized collection of extravasated blood, usually clotted, in an organ, space, or tissue; contusions (bruises) and black eyes are familiar forms that are seldom serious.
